Audio interface is a device that connects microphones, instruments, and other audio equipment to a computer or mobile device for high-quality recording and playback. It converts analog sound into digital audio, delivering clearer recordings with lower noise and minimal latency compared to built-in sound cards. Ideal for music production, podcasting, live streaming, voice-overs, and home studios, most audio interfaces feature microphone preamps, instrument inputs, headphone monitoring, and USB connectivity for easy plug-and-play operation. It’s an essential tool for anyone seeking professional-quality audio.
